Understanding Body Fat Percentage

To unveil those abs, you first need to understand body fat percentage. Think of your abdominal muscles as a great painting hidden under a thick canvas. The more body fat you have, the harder it is to see the artwork. For most men, a body fat percentage around 10-15% is ideal, while women typically need to be around 15-20% to showcase their abs.

The Role of Diet in Revealing Abs

Your diet is a key player in how fast you can achieve those six-pack abs. Imagine dieting as cleaning a dirty window. The clearer the window, the better you can see outside. If you keep eating junk food, it’s like smudging that window. To strip away body fat, you should focus on a balanced diet rich in whole foods, protein, and plenty of veggies.

The Importance of Consistent Training

Exercise is like a fine-tuned machine. If you don’t fuel it properly and keep it running smoothly, it won’t work as efficiently. Core exercises like planks, crunches, and bicycle kicks strengthen your abs. But don’t forget about cardio! Burning calories through running, cycling, or swimming helps shed the fat covering your muscles. Consistency is key here—working out a few times a week won’t cut it if you really want to see results.

Typical Timeframes for Visible Results

So, how long will it take? If you’re starting from scratch and carrying extra body fat, you might be looking at anywhere from 3 to 6 months for noticeable results. If you’re already lean, it could take just a few weeks of targeted training and diet changes. Remember, everyone’s body reacts differently based on various factors like age, metabolism, and previous fitness level.
